Direct Answer:

Ghost is a British special forces operator in the Call of Duty franchise. He is a member of the British Special Air Service (SAS) and has appeared in several games, including Modern Warfare 2, Modern Warfare 2: Ghost, Call of Duty: Online, Find Makarov: Operation Kingfish, and Call of Duty: Heroes.

Task Force 141:

Ghost is a key member of Task Force 141, a fictional unit within the CoD universe. Task Force 141 is a secretive special forces unit that operates outside of traditional military channels. The unit is known for its elite operatives, advanced technology, and willingness to operate in unconventional ways.
